Anglet, like a local
Don't miss
- Anglet Beaches: Famous for surfing and sunbathing, a must-visit for beach lovers.
- Château de Barbé: A beautiful historic site set in a lovely park, perfect for a leisurely stroll.
- La Chambre d'Amour: A picturesque beach area known for its romantic views and sunset spots.
- Parc de la Nature: A hidden gem with tranquil paths and diverse flora, ideal for nature walks.

Do this
- Surfing lessons at the beaches: Anglet is a surf hotspot; learning here is an unforgettable experience.
- Biking along the coast: The coastal bike paths offer stunning views of the Atlantic Ocean.
- Visit the local markets: Experience the vibrant local culture and taste regional specialties.
Local tips
- Try the local Basque cake, a delicious regional specialty.
- Visit during the 'Fête de la Mer' in July for a unique cultural experience.
- Explore the coastal paths early in the morning for a peaceful experience.
- Use public transport to reach nearby Biarritz and Bayonne easily.
Know before you go
Best time
May-September. The weather is warm and ideal for beach activities and outdoor festivals.
Getting around
Bicycles and local buses are the most common ways to get around. Many areas are bike-friendly.
Airport
BIQ
Language
French is the main language spoken; some locals also speak Spanish and English.
Money
Euro (€). Credit cards are widely accepted, but having some cash is useful for small purchases.
Safety
Anglet is generally safe, with low crime rates, but standard precautions should always be taken.
